Moin Moin/ Moi moi is traditionally steamed inside a Pot using leaves such as the "Ewe eran " (Thaumatococcus daniellii) or Banana leaves. Moi Moi (Moin,Moin), is a traditional Nigerian food made with steamed ground beans and reach spices. It is commonly served parties,wedding receptions and other occasions. Steps to make Moi-Moi with cavage source:
  1. Wash your beans and remove the peel
  2. In a blender pour beans, pepper, scotch bonnet, onions and garlic, add little water and blend it until smooth
  3. Pour in a clean bowl add palm oil, veg oil, seasoning, spices and ground crayfish
  4. Rob some veg oi in your container then pour batter inside and steam for 15mnts
  5. Whisk egg with maggi,chop green pepper, red pepper and onion then pour on the top of your batter and continue steam it for 20mnts
  6. For the sources
  7. Add greted pepper, scotch bonnet, onions, garlic, maggi, curry and oil fry it for 2mnts, then add your chop cabbage, green pepper, red pepper and onion, cover it and cook for 3mnts
